Why Choose a Used Clothing Wholesaler?

Utilizing a used clothing wholesaler presents numerous advantages for B2B buyers looking to enhance their offerings. Firstly, the cost-effectiveness of purchasing in bulk allows for better profit margins. According to research on the international second-hand clothing trade, wholesalers can provide competitive pricing that benefits both the supplier and the retailer.

The connection to the global market means that wholesalers often have access to a variety of products that can appeal to diverse customer bases. This variety can help businesses respond effectively to changing consumer demands for sustainable options.

Key Factors in Selecting a Wholesaler

When looking for a used clothing wholesaler, several factors must be taken into account. Quality assurance is paramount; buyers should inspect the grading system to ensure the clothing meets their standards. Various grading methods can affect resale value, making it essential to understand what you are purchasing.

Additionally, logistics capabilities play a crucial role in the selection process. Reliable shipping and handling can prevent delays that negatively influence business operations. Understanding these logistics can be pivotal in choosing a supplier who fits your operational needs.

Risk Management in Used Clothing Sourcing

Mitigating risks in sourcing second-hand clothing is critical to ensuring business continuity. Challenges such as supply chain disruptions and fluctuating quality can pose significant threats. A report identifying data gaps in the textile industry suggests implementing robust risk management strategies.

Businesses should assess potential risks and include contingency plans accordingly. This proactive approach can safeguard your investments and facilitate smoother transitions during challenging market conditions.

Practical Risk Cause Mitigation
Supply Chain Disruptions Natural disasters or geopolitical issues Diverse sourcing strategies
Fluctuating Quality Inconsistent grading Regular quality audits
Regulatory Changes New policies affecting import/export Stay informed on regulations
Market Demand Shifts Changes in consumer preferences Diverse product offerings
